Ana Alicia Ortiz (born December 12, 1956 in Mexico City) is a Mexican-American actress, having moved to Texas when she was a child. She is most known for her role as schemer Melissa Agretti on the primetime soap opera Falcon Crest. Upon graduating high school in 1973, she earned a scholarship to Wellesley College, but eventually left, instead pursuing her bachelor's degree in drama at the University of Texas to be closer to her mother and siblings. After she earned her degree, she moved to Los Angeles and started auditioning for roles in various productions. Eventually, she won the part of Alicia Nieves on Ryan's Hope, and moved to New York City temporarily for taping. After fifteen months on the serial, she moved back to Los Angeles and kept auditioning while attending law school at Southwestern University at night. Eventually, her acting opportunities suffered and she decided to pursue acting full-time. This decision led to a successful audition for Falcon Crest. Ortiz helped Melissa become the serial's "love to hate" character; she did what she wanted with little regard for others. A very lucrative role for the actress, Ortiz played Melissa for seven years (1981 to 1988). In 1989, she appeared in the movie Romero with Raúl Juliá, and is her most successful film role to date. By and large, since then, Ortiz has decided to take a sabbatical from acting.
